3. Controlled Start Transmission Wet Clutch Temperature Modeling and Application
University essay from Linköpings universitet/FordonssystemAbstract : Controlled Start Transmissions (CST) can be described as a mechanical transmission combined with a wet clutch for controlled torque output. CST:s are commonly used to start up heavy loads for example mining conveyors. Several CST:s can work together to share the load. READ MORE

4. Powertrain dynamic torque reduction using clutch slip control
University essay from KTH/Fordonsdynamik; KTH/Farkost och flygAbstract : The torque dynamic caused by the firing pulse from diesel engines set high robustness demands for gearboxes and final drives in today’s heavy duty trucks. If these dynamic loads could be eliminated or dampened, the driveline can be built lighter because of the lower demands which in turn would save fuel for the driver and material cost for the manufacturer.
